Output aef6dd4265476f79aea0139a71bdb435c4cf9a5700fe08e66e89c536d95a6b4a:21

value
528571
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c2ed4ffa8d8fe8bc5a0195e6f7ff20e46639b04 OP_EQUALVERIFY OP_CHECKSIG
address
127RDFPt4oPk5vApW41BZG9WBjHiHBvxoK
transaction
aef6dd4265476f79aea0139a71bdb435c4cf9a5700fe08e66e89c536d95a6b4a
spent
true